What can I see and do near Wolf Hill Shopping Center?
Learn about local history at Barter Theatre and White's Mill. You might spend a leisurely day outdoors at Virginia Creeper Trail Abingdon and Historic Whites Mill. Abingdon Courthouse, Harry L. Coomes Recreation Center and Star Museum are a few additional nearby sights.
